SAP's documented option for system-to-system HTTP access. source: help.sap.com Authentication and Single Sign-On - name: snc type: http scheme: proprietary surface: [sap-bw:bapi-api] description: >- Secure Network Communications - SAP's own transport-security and authentication layer for the RFC/DIAG protocols. This is what protects the BAPI/RFC surface reached through SAP JCo, PyRFC and node-rfc; RFC is not an HTTP protocol and none of the HTTP schemes above apply to it. source: help.sap.com Establishing Secure Network Communication authorization: model: SAP analysis authorizations + ABAP authorization objects description: >- Data-level access in SAP BW is governed by analysis authorizations (transaction RSECADMIN) layered on top of standard ABAP authorization objects - not by API scopes. An OAuth scope, where OAuth is used at all, grants access to an OData service; what rows come back is decided by the calling user's analysis authorizations. docs: https://help.sap.com/docs/SAP_BW4HANA/107a6e8a38b74ede94c833ca3b7b6f51/4cbb3bdbf7ec4195909005e875e6bb51.html scopes_artifact: null scopes_note: >- scopes/ is deliberately absent. OAuth scopes in AS ABAP are created per customer system against locally published OData services; SAP publishes no scope reference for SAP BW, and deriving one would mean inventing scope names for services that do not exist until a customer generates them.
